'Solar water heaters will reduce cost'

Last Updated 15 May 2009, 17:19 IST

It said that though the initial cost of a SWH is more than the conventional Electrical Geysers/boilers, the pay back periods more than justify the investment by their utility. Working President of KASMA T Ananth said that the total money invested in a SWH is paid back within 3 to 4 years, and they work efficiently for 15 to 20 years with little maintenance.

The plumbing cost required for a residence may cost anywhere between Rs 1,000 in ideal conditions to a maximum of Rs 10,000 where new and total hot water plumbing has to be done. The organisation also says that soft loans at an interest of only 2 per cent per annum are available and loan may be repaid by way of installments equal to or less than the electricity savings for 3 years.  A SWH of 100 Litres per Day capacity reduces at least 1,500 kgs of CO2 per year, Ananth added.
